Telecommunications Field Engineer- ANZSCO 313212
Telecommunications Field Engineers (ANZSCO 313212) design, install, and maintain essential telecommunications networks and equipment. They deliver expert technical support, quickly troubleshoot issues, and ensure systems run smoothly and reliably.
With hands-on work in the field, including travel to remote sites, these professionals keep people and businesses connected wherever they are. Their skills are vital for building and maintaining the communications infrastructure we all rely on every day.
Job Responsibilities for a Telecommunications Field Engineer
- Plan and design complex telecommunications networks.
- Commission and monitor the installation of telecommunications equipment.
- Provide technical advice and guidance to clients and colleagues.
- Identify and resolve complex problems in telecommunications systems.
- Conduct site visits and travel to remote locations for equipment installation and maintenance.
- Test and troubleshoot network components and equipment.
- Ensure compliance with industry standards and regulations.
- Collaborate with cross-functional teams for project implementation.
- Maintain accurate documentation of network configurations and changes.
- Stay updated with advancements in telecommunications technology.

Skill Assessment Authority
For Australia
In Australia, Engineers Australia is the official authority that assesses skills for Telecommunications Engineering. To check if your engineering qualifications and work experience meet Australian standards, you’ll need to submit a Competency Demonstration Report (CDR) for their review.
For New Zealand
For migration to New Zealand under the Skilled Migrant Category, Engineering New Zealand evaluates the skills, qualifications, and experience of Telecommunications Engineers.

English Requirement
| English Language Test | Minimum Required Score |
|---|---|
| IELTS | Overall 6.0, with no band score below 6.0 |
| Occupational English Test (OET) | B |
| TOEFL iBT | Listening: 12, Reading: 13, Writing: 21, Speaking: 23, Overall: 93 |
| Pearson Test of English (PTE) Academic | Overall score of at least 65, with a minimum score of 50 in writing, reading, listening, and 65 in speaking |
